  3. i ve just been reading the FAQ's and it this sounds like the problem i am having 3 - Overfuelling. 3a - mild overfuelling - You will get a drop in power. The acceleration will fall off and recover once you leave the rich spot. It kind of feels like you've hit a very strong headwind. but would it be the same for funning lean? is this the fuel pump i need http://www.mkivstore.com/provisioning/eshop/index.php?target=products&product_id=1589
